How much do entry level development j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 16, 2026, the average hourly pay for entry level development in Santa Rosa, CA is $23.87,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$19.18 and $26.30 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Entry Level Develop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Entry Level Developer, you need a solid understanding of programming fundamentals, basic knowledge of software development life cycles, and at least a bachelor’s deg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with languages like Java, Python, or JavaScript, as well as version control systems like Git, is typically required. Problem-solving ability, eagerness to learn, and effective teamwork are standout soft skills in this role. These skills and qualities enable new developers to contribute effectively to projects, adapt to evolving technologies, and collaborate productively within development teams.

What are entry level development jobs?

Entry level development jobs are positions in the software or web development field designed for individuals who are just beginning their careers, often requiring little to no prior professional experience. These roles typically involve working on programming tasks, debugging, and assisting more experienced developers while learning on the job. Entry level developers usually have a basic understanding of programming languages and software development principles, often gained through education, bootcamps, or self-study. These positions offer opportunities to build technical skills, gain real-world experience, and grow within the technology industry.

What types of projects can an entry level developer expect to work on during their first year?

As an entry level developer, you will typically start by supporting ongoing projects, fixing bugs, and implementing small features under the guidance of more experienced team members. You may also participate in code reviews, write unit tests, and help maintain documentation. These tasks are designed to help you build a strong technical foundation while becoming familiar with the team's workflow, coding standards, and tools. Over time, you may be given more responsibility and the opportunity to contribute to larger, more complex projects.
